“INCLUSION” CHILDREN WITH SPECIAL EDUCATIONAL NEEDS IN SOCIETY OF HEALTHY PEERS

Abstract

The article deals with the importance of recognizing the rights of the child with special educational needs, her interests, providing her with social and psychological assistance in education at the present stage of development of education; about the importance of inclusive education, which involves the joint stay of children and young people with disorders of psychophysical development with their healthy peers. Also: • aspects of inclusive education that are becoming increasingly widespread, supported by legislation, are based on international requirements and processes of world pedagogical practice; • features of work with children with special educational needs are presented; • highlights the main issues that accompany the life of children with disabilities, what is the mission of the New Ukrainian School; • formulated a number of requirements that provide specifics for the organization and implementation of the creation of an inclusive educational environment; • a list of documents is provided, which reflects the need to provide all children, regardless of their characteristics, equal opportunities for participation in public life and in education; • the problem of social and psychological adaptation of children with special needs to study; • it is said about the necessity of inclusive education – “inclusion” of a child with problems in the development of healthy peers in a society, in a holistic educational process; • noted that the creation of an inclusive educational environment involves the development of adapted educational programs, requires special logistical support, architectural transformation; • the results of the study of adaptation of junior pupils to an inclusive educational environment, which has specific socio-psychological difficulties, are described. • provided the basic principles of an inclusive school.
